The US Federal Reserve decided to hold its key interest rate steady on Wednesday (January 29), maintaining it in the range of 4.25%-4.5%. The decision by the central bank’s Federal Open Market Committee (FOMC) came as anticipated, following a series of rate cuts since September 2024. At the close of last month’s policy meeting, Federal Reserve officials signaled expectations for two quarter-point rate cuts in 2025—but only if economic data unfolds as anticipated. Even as the Fed delivered its final 2024 rate cut in December, policymakers signaled a much slower pace of cuts in 2025, pointing to persistent https://www.forex-world.net/ inflation and resilient economic growth. The FOMC’s decisions about interest rates and monetary policy can have a significant impact on financial markets. The Committee meets eight times a year, approximately once every six weeks. During the meeting, members discuss developments in the local and global financial markets, as well as economic and financial forecasts.
